A 51-year-old Toronto-area Chinese language tutor has been charged with sexual assault and sexual interference involving a minor. According to York Regional Police, a 16-year-old student reported inappropriate touching during lessons on multiple occasions, with the first incident occurring in January 2023. The suspect, Yang Fu Luo, was arrested on July 22, 2026, and faces two counts of sexual assault and two counts of sexual interference. Investigators are currently seeking information about potential additional victims and have released the suspect's photo for identification.
